Geological, structural and mineralizing aspects of renewal of exploitation on the strieborná vein in the Roznava ore fieldKeywords: silver vein , extensional duplex , subvertical faults , tetrahedrite mineralization , Roznava ore field , Slovakia Abstract: In the Ro ňava ore field the ore-bearing vein structures were probably originated in transstensional regime of the sinistral shear zona of NE-SW diection. The consequences of strain regime manifest by extensional duplexex in the near-surface parts of the terrestrial crust. The Srieborná vein was successively reworked by the 11 deformational phases and mineralizing stages. Several types of textures and accumulations of sulphidic ores occur in the quartz - siderite vein. The most significant ore accumulations are present within and along the reactivated subvertical fault systems with high - grade ores; these are focus into pinch and flattening zones of asymetric siderite boudins of the Strieborná vein.
